hello all...well the latest version of ubuntu is released and i thought it would be wise to ask you people if it is better than 9.10 or just not worth the trouble. I had a bitter experience with 9.04 to 9.10 with boot up getting stuck and all after upgrade.so if every one says it is worth it and has many bugs rectified, i will go with the upgrade.but if u differ, i will wait for some more time.

lechien73
May 5th, 2010, 09:14 AM
It's a difficult question to answer, I'm afraid! My upgrade was reasonably smooth, but so was my upgrade from 9.04 to 9.10. It all depends on your hardware, the complexity of your set-up, and what software you run.

For instance, do you dual boot? If so, it would probably be a good idea to read some of the forum posts on dual booting before you upgrade.

Are you a home or a business user? Are you accessing the Internet from behind a proxy? What kind of problems did you encounter in the previous upgrade?

Sorry I can't be more clear, but everyone's upgrade experience is different!
